Fly to Philadelphia International (PHL):
Camper flies alone as Unaccompanied Minor
Families getting to camp by air via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) airport are encouraged to arrive on Monday before Opening Day. Flying to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) on Tuesday is still an option if families can’t arrive on Monday.
Campers can fly into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) without an adult chaperone as an “Unaccompanied Minor” (UM). As a UM, campers are greeted by Sci-Tech & Arts staff as soon as they step off the plane! For UMs, airline staff escort the child through security, pre-board them onto the plane, monitor them during the flight, and hand them over only to the designated adult at the destination.
Flying as a UM allows Sci-Tech & Arts staff to get through security, meaning a staff member will be waiting at the gate as soon as the camper lands, wearing a staff shirt and holding a clipboard containing the camper’s information and photo. Campers are then brought to baggage claim to pick up any checked bags, and then meet up with other incoming campers to take a private bus to camp.
- Flights must arrive within the designated travel window (provided in the spring).
- Flights should be non-stop.
- The airline may charge an additional fee for UM travel.
Campers may also be able to fly as a "Minor traveling alone" (ages vary by airline). We will do our best to meet them at the gate, but we cannot guarantee it for minors traveling alone.

Luggage
There are 3 options for luggage to arrive at camp:
Option 1: Luggage can be shipped to camp ahead of time, using our luggage shipping partner or another delivery service.
Option 2: Luggage can be brought to camp on Monday night before Opening Day.
Option 3: Luggage can be brought on opening day, in cars or as checked bags.
We recommend Options 1 and 2 above. This way, when a camper arrives in their room, their luggage is waiting for them!
For Option 3, which is also a totally fine and allowed option, when luggage is dropped off with them on opening day, it may take some time for our logistics team to bring their luggage to their room. As in previous years, families driving to camp will drop their camper off and will not unpack campers in their dorms. Their counselors are trained on how to encourage camper connection while they wait for our logistics team to deliver their luggage to their dorm.
